Pajari reveals more WRC2 drives

Young hotshot Sami Pajari has finalised a further two outings in this season’s FIA World Rally Championship’s WRC2 premier support category.

The WRC3 pacesetter will tackle his home round at Secto Rally Finland (4 - 7 August). He will then switch his attentions from superfast gravel to asphalt for the penultimate round of the year at RallyRACC - Rally de España (20 - 23 October).

Pajari and co-driver Enni Mälkönen made a superb WRC2 debut at last month’s Rally Italia Sardegna when they guided a Toksport-run Škoda Fabia Rally2 to fifth place.

“The drive with Toksport got off to a brilliant start in Sardinia and we couldn’t be more excited to get to try the Rally2 Fabia on the much faster roads of Finland,” enthused Pajari.

“The outing in Spain in autumn will in turn give us the chance to try the beast on fast asphalt roads, so all in all we will get a proper taste of Rally2 speeds already this season.”

The 20-year-old can be expected to challenge the WRC2 frontrunners on home roads at next month’s Jyväskylä-based event.

“This is a superb opportunity for us, to get to drive our home event in such a car is a real pleasure. We’ve put a huge effort in assembling this diverse package for the season and this is again a display of success on that part,” he said.

Before his home event, Pajari will continue his WRC3 campaign and the defence of his FIA Junior WRC title at Rally Estonia (14 - 17 July) in a Ford Fiesta Rally3.

He holds a 17-point WRC3 lead after victories in Monte-Carlo and Portugal. After a troubled opening to his Junior campaign, a win in Portugal left Pajari third in the standings, 11 points behind leader Jon Armstrong.
